Dates: 4/7/23-4/27/23 (Took 6 days)Artist's Notes: As it turns out Mastodon is not a valid taxa and is instead an informal term used for members of the genus Mammut or, alternativley, for all non-elephant proboscideans. This can be confusing because the scientific name for mammoth is Mammuthus. For those who are curious, the main way to tell the difference between a mastodon and a mammoth is through their the teeth; which are high cusped in mastodon and flat in mammoths. You can also tell from the general build of the creature; mastodon are more horizontally built with short legs, lower shoulders and a longer skull, whereas mammoths are more vertical with longer legs, higher shoulders and taller skulls. For this drawing I combined Mastodon with another outdated name for the genus, Tetracaulodon, and an outdated name for Gomphotherium, Tetrabelodon, and created a four tusked creature similar to the oliphaunts of Lord of the Rings.
